The RLI is a tight-knit cohort of honors students representing diverse majors and fields of study. All Presidential Scholars and Southeast Texas Legends Scholars are invited to participate in this unique interdisciplinary experience.   

Reaud Fellows receive an array of exclusive benefits, including invitations to prestigious honors and community events, participation in a unique honors seminar course as part of an exclusive minor in Honors Studies, valuable networking opportunities, and the inevitable formation of friendships among fellow members. 

The Scholars Development Seminar, an exclusive course for Reaud Fellows during their first semester, empowered us to explore our majors, interests, and future career paths by formulating research topics and plans.
